Starring Arielle Kebbel, Adam Demos, Robbie Magasiva, Kekoa Kekumano, Alex Aiono and Zoe Cipres, the series follows a team of lifeguards in the North Shore of O'ahu, Hawaii. Fox will not renew "Rescue: HI-Surf," the prime-time television drama about the daily life of lifeguards on Oahu's North Shore, after one season, according to various entertainment news sources. Hawaii Government Says 'Rescue: HI-Surf' Show Paid Local Economy $31 Million in Wages After six months of filming on Oahu, Fox's TV series spent $33.85 million on food, lodging, equipment and rental services. Fox is waving goodbye to Rescue: HI-Surf, cancelling the lifeguard drama after one season, TVLine has confirmed.
